Charles City's taxes remain moderate
At 0.604%, Charles City County's effective tax rate is below the national median of 0.83%. The median property tax of $1,354 is roughly 50% lower than the national median of $2,690.
Slightly below Virginia's average rate
Charles City County's 0.604% rate is lower than Virginia's state average of 0.671%, placing it in the lower-middle tier of Virginia counties. Residents pay less than typical Virginia homeowners.
Moderate taxes on moderate values
Charles City's $1,354 median tax reflects its $224,100 median home value, placing it in the middle of the profiled counties. The county's rate of 0.604% remains below state average despite these mid-range values.
What your taxes look like here
On Charles City's median home value of $224,100, you'd pay approximately $1,354 annually in property taxes. Homeowners with mortgages typically pay $1,371, while those owning outright pay around $1,332.
